Does anyone know if you are allowed to have extra guests in the room for the Land portion of the Land & Sea Cruise. We'll be staying at the Polynesian and it sleeps up to 5 people. If possible, I'd like to ask my oldest son & girlfriend (who due to work schedules haven't been able to take a vacation for years) to join us just for the land portion.

I'm not sure how WDW would work the tickets (i.e. early entry?). Guess I should call CRO.
 
I would think tht there would notbe a problem to have extras in the room, as long as room limits allowed it. You could get room keys for the others that they would need to show to get into the parks for extended hours. Of course, you would have to purchase tickets for them.
 
If I am not mistaken Disney resorts charge for extra adults in the room. It is something like $25.00 per person per night for each additional adult over 2.
